          I always say that Singapore does not have natural resources. It has people or human resources who have income 10 times more than Thais.

          I look at people from birth to death. I also look at every age structure from children to death. We should implant children to have morality, ethics and professionalism. Nowadays, human capital development should not limit to age and graduation. People should relearn and have lifelong learning. Leaders of any organizations who care for people will have opportunities to lead the organizations to excellence, morality and ethics.
